The AT-ES02 Addressable Explosion Proof Smoke Detector is designed for hazardous industrial locations where both explosion-proof protection and addressable fire alarm monitoring are required.
The detector combines an explosion-proof enclosure with an intelligent photoelectric smoke detection module. It is suitable for explosive gas atmospheres and combustible dust environments, including Zone 1, Zone 2, Zone 21 and Zone 22 applications.
Compared with a conventional relay-output explosion proof detector, the addressable AT-ES02 communicates with a compatible addressable fire alarm control panel through a two-wire loop bus. Each detector occupies one address, allowing the fire alarm control panel to identify the exact alarm location.
The AT-ES02 is suitable for oil and gas facilities, chemical plants, fuel storage areas, paint rooms, battery rooms, electrical rooms, hazardous warehouses, industrial workshops and other classified hazardous areas where standard smoke detectors are not suitable.

The AT-ES02 uses photoelectric smoke detection technology to monitor smoke concentration in hazardous areas. When smoke reaches the alarm threshold, the detector sends an addressable alarm signal to the fire alarm control panel. The panel displays the detector address, helping users quickly locate the fire alarm position.
It is recommended for hazardous locations where early smoke detection is required, especially in industrial areas with explosive gas or combustible dust risk.
The AT-ES02 connects to a compatible addressable fire alarm control panel through the addressable loop.
Loop wiring: two-wire, polarity-insensitive
Addressing: electronically addressed by coder
Alarm transmission: addressable signal to control panel
Alarm location: displayed by detector address on the fire alarm panel
Remote indicator: optional remote indicator output
Dry contact linkage: use an addressable relay module if NO/NC output is required
Important note: The AT-ES02 is an addressable smoke detector. It is not a standalone conventional relay-output detector. If BMS, PLC, fan control, shutdown signal or dry contact output is required, an addressable relay module should be used.
